Haydn's lieder is sadly often relegated to the opening 'warm-up' sections of recitals, or, even worse, totally neglected. This is a pity, for as collectors of Brilliant Classics cycle of all his Scottish Songs will know, there is much wit, warm humour and not a little drama to found in these gems. The songs on this CD span 1781 --95, and the first two sets were written for the Viennese socialite Franz Sales von Greiner, who regularly advised Haydn on the choice of texts. The third set is probably the best known works in this programme. The 'English Canzonettas' were written for Haydn's friend Lady Anne Hunter, the widow of eminent surgeon Sir John Hunter. Anne provided the texts for the first group, and one for the second.
Haydn turned to Metastasio for the remainder. The 'Pastoral Song' became a firm favourite with the Victorians, and was a parlour song 'hit'.
